首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下叙述中正确的是
以下叙述中正确的是
admin
2014-06-18
77
问题
以下叙述中正确的是
选项
A、对于变量而言,’’定义’’和’’说明’’这两个词实际上是同一个意思
B、在复合语句中不能定义变量
C、全局变量的存储类别可以是静态类
D、函数的形式参数不属于局部变量
答案
C
解析
用static说明符说明全局变量时,此变量可称作静态全局变量。静态全局变量只限于本编译单位使用,不能被其他编译单位所引用。在一个函数内部定义的变量(包括形参)是局部变量,它只在本函数范围内有效。不同函数中可以使用相同名字的局部变量,它们代表不同的对象,互不影响。在函数内部复合语句中也可以定义变量,这些变量都是局部变量,只在本复合语句中有效。
转载请注明原文地址:https://kaotiyun.com/show/1YJ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下程序的输出结果是【】。main(){intarr[]={30,25,20,15,10,5},*p=arr;p++;printf("%d\n",*(p+3));}
以下程序的输出结果是main(){charch[3][5];{“AAAA”,“BBB”,“CC”};printf(“\”%s“n”,ch[1]);}
若定义:inta=511,*b=&a;则printf(“%d\n”,*b);的输出结果为
下面程序把从终端读入的文本(用#作为文本结束标志)复制到一个名为file.txt的新文件中。补足所缺语句。main(){charch;FILE*fp;if((fp=fopen(______))=NULL)e
若有如下程序段:structstudent{intnum;floatscore;}stu[3]={{10,85},{60,58},{32,23}};main(){structstudent*t;
有以下程序:voidfun(char*c,intd){*c=*c+1;d=d+1;printf("%c,%c,",*c,d);}main(){chara=’A’,b=’a’;fun(&
以下能正确定义数组并正确赋初值的语句是()。
若已定义x和y为double类型,则表达式“x=1,y=x+3/2”的值是()。
下列函数定义中,会出现编译错误的是______。
请读程序片段(字符串内没有空格字符):printf("%d\n",strlen("ATS\n012\1\\"));上面程序片段的输出结果是_______。
随机试题
下述哪一条动脉与乳房血液供应无关
A.主动脉瓣口狭窄B.左心室壁肥厚C.两者皆有D.两者皆无(1990年)肥厚性阻塞性心肌病
在工程基坑开挖过程中,有时在基坑外侧设置回灌井点,其主要作用是()。
假设一份6个月的远期合约,其基础资产以每年4%的收益率支付收益。无风险年利率为10%(连续复利计算)。资产现价25元,合约远期价格为()元
以募集设立方式设立股份有限公司的,发起人认购的股份占公司股份总数的比例是( )。
下列各项中,符合税务行政一级复议具体规定的有()。
在对R公司2005年度会计报表进行审计时,A注册会计师负责筹资与投资循环的审计。在审计过程中遇到以下问题,请代为做出正确的专业判断。
教师的职业从性质上看是()。
在软件开发中,需求分析阶段产生的主要文档是()。
•Readtheadvertisementbelow.•ChoosethebestwordorphrasetofilleachgapfromA,B,C,orDontheoppositepage.•Forea
最新回复
(
0
)